Description

The combined clerk, clerk of the district court, register of deeds, and assessor fulfills many county functions. As clerk, this officer keeps legislative history, vital records, and other official documents. As clerk of the district court, they file and maintain legal documents. As register of deeds, they keep records of real estate transactions and ownership. Lastly, as assessor, they determine the value of property for tax purposes.

Application Guidelines
If you would like to be included on the ballot for county office, follow these three steps. 1) Contact the county clerk or election commissioner. This office can provide information about the availability of filing papers and answer questions regarding nominating petitions and other ballot procedures. 2) Arrange to pick up required paperwork. 3) Return your completed paperwork within the designated filing window. The September deadline is for general election candidates who file by petition. Non-incumbent primary candidates must file by March 1.
